Developed to minimize trauma during dressing changes, Vaseline gauze is a fine-mesh, absorbent gauze impregnated with white petrolatum to provide a moist, non-adherent wound-healing environment. This specialized dressing is a cornerstone of effective wound management, particularly for delicate skin issues like minor burns and abrasions.

First used for decades in burn and plastic surgery, Xeroform is a medicated fine mesh gauze dressing widely used to cover and protect various wounds. What is Xeroform for? It is designed to maintain a moist wound environment and promote the healing of minor burns, skin grafts, abrasions, and other low-exudating wounds.
